Amanda H. Lynch is an atmospheric scientist and Sloan Lindemann and George Lindemann, Jr. Distinguished Professor of Environment and Society and Professor of Earth, Environmental and Planetary Sciences at Brown University. She was founding Director of the Institute at Brown for Environment and Society in 2014. She is an expert in polar climate system modelling, indigenous environmental knowledge and climate policy analysis.
